The City of Greensboro Engineering and Inspections Department is seeking a highly skilled Electrical Trades Inspector to perform inspections of residential, commercial, and industrial electrical installations. This position plays a critical role in protecting public safety while supporting quality development throughout Greensboro.

The Electrical Trades Inspector is responsible for inspecting residential, commercial, and industrial electrical installations for compliance with North Carolina State Building Codes and City of Greensboro Ordinances.

The position requires frequent walking, standing, bending, kneeling, crawling, climbing ladders, accessing rooftops and attics, and working outdoors in varying weather conditions.
Successful candidates will demonstrate advanced knowledge of residential, commercial, and industrial electrical systems; a strong understanding of North Carolina State Building Codes; the ability to interpret blueprints, plans, and construction documents; excellent customer service and communication skills; strong problem-solving and decision-making abilities; commitment to safety, professionalism, and accountability; and the ability to work independently and effectively manage assigned inspection areas.
